Ingredients:

For the Filling:

  • 1 cup green or brown lentils (rinsed)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 large onion, finely chopped
  • 2 carrots, diced
  • 2 celery stalks,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up mushrooms, chopped
  • 1/2 cup frozen peas
  • 1/2 cup corn kernels (optional)
  • 2 tablespoons tomato paste
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
  • 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 3 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ce or tamari
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ce (optional, check for vegetarian-friendly versions)

For the Mashed Potatoes:

  • 4 medium potatoes (peeled and chopped)
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ened plant milk (e.g., almond, oat)
  • 1/4 cup vegan butter (or olive oil)
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Prep Time: 20 minutes

Active Time: 40 minutes

Instructions:

For the Filling:

  1. Cook the lentils: Start by cooking the lentils. Place them in a saucepan, cover with water, and bring to a boil. Lower the heat and simmer for about 20 minutes until tender, then drain any excess water. Set aside.
  2. Prepare the vegetables: While the lentils are cooking, he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the chopped onion, carrots, and celery. Sauté for about 5-7 minutes, until the vegetables soften.
  3. Add garlic and mushrooms: Stir in the minced garlic and chopped mushrooms, and cook for an additional 5 minutes until the mushrooms release their moisture and become tender.
  4. Simmer the filling: Add the cooked lentils, peas, corn (optional), tomato paste, thyme, rosemary, smoked paprika, soy sauce, Worcestershire sauce (if using), and vegetable broth to the skillet. Stir to combine. Bring to a simmer, and cook for 10-15 minutes, allowing the mixture to thicken and the flavors to meld.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

For the Mashed Potatoes:

  1. Boil the potatoes: While the filling simmers, place the chopped potatoes in a large pot, and cover them with water. Bring to a boil and cook for 12-15 minutes until the potatoes are fork-tender.
  2. Mash the potatoes: Drain the potatoes and return them to the pot. Add plant milk and vegan butter. Mash until smooth and creamy.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

Assemble the Shepherd’s Pie:

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Spoon the vegetable-lentil mixture into a baking dish, spreading it out evenly.
  3. Top with the mashed potatoes, spreading them evenly over the filling using a spatula or spoon. You can use the back of the spoon to create some texture on the top, which will crisp up nicely during baking.
  4. Bake: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for 20 minutes, or until the top is golden and slightly crispy.
  5. Rest before serving: Remove from the oven and let it rest for 10 minutes before serving. This allows the filling to set and makes it easier to slice.

Tips for Making the Perfect Vegetarian Shepherd’s Pie:

  1. Lentils: Green or brown lentils work best for the filling, as they hold their shape better than red lentils. They also provide a meaty texture, making them an excellent substitute for ground meat.
  2. Mashed Potatoes: Make sure the mashed potatoes are creamy, and don’t skimp on the vegan butter and plant milk. This adds a lot of flavor and ensures a smooth, rich texture.
  3. Add more veggies: Feel free to add extra vegetables like parsnips, butternut squash, or spinach for added nutrition and flavor.
  4. Make it ahead: You can prepare the filling and mashed potatoes a day in advance and store them separately in the fridge. When ready to bake, just assemble and cook in the oven for 20 minutes.
  5. Freezing: Vegetarian Shepherd’s Pie freezes well. To freeze, assemble the pie but don’t bake it. Instead, wrap it tightly with foil and freeze for up to 3 months. When ready to cook, bake it directly from the freezer, allowing 50 minutes in the oven.
